An issue reported on KBL NUC (No APIC-V), when runing GVT test
case, it is easily to cause SOS/UOS hung. This patch is to root
cause it and how to avoid it.
On some platforms with no APIC-V support, this modidication can
avoid SOS hung when no IRR but event pending bit set.
If no APIC-V, interrupt injection will use IRR in vLAPIC and
event pending bitmap; work logic as following (set ABC for notes):
1. in ISR or when UOS send an interrupt to SOS/VHM (like IO request),
step A: set IRR --> step B: set event pending bit;
2. in SOS event handing, step C: check/clear event pending bit -->
step D: probe/get IRR --> step E: clear/handle IRR.
3. after that, it will probe IRR again to check if other IRR left:
step F: probe IRR --> step G: set event pending bit --> step H:
enable IRQ window in VMX.
Before, from step C to D, if pending bit checked, but no IRR, it will
return -1, then the CPU will goto ZOMBIE status. It can cause
SOS hung. It can happen occasionally under following case :
4. between UOS step A and step B, SOS can goto step F, so it
gets IRR, and step G --> step H, then SOS enter non-root mode, for
IRQ window enabled, it will cause vmexit to continue step C/D/E.
5. then UOS does step B, to set pending bit, but no IRR now. When next
vmexit, SOS does step C and D, it can't get IRR, failure happens.
In summary, a failed case steps: A-->F-->G-->H-->C-->D-->E-->B-->C-->D
So we allow that when event pending bit checked, IRR could be cleared
already.It just wastes one probe time occasionally.

From SDM Vol3 26.3.2.5:
Once the virtual interrupt is recognized, it will be delivered in VMX
non-root operation immediately after VM entry(including any specified
event injection) completes.
So the hardware can handle vmcs event injection and evaluation/delivery
of apicv virtual interrupts in one time vm-entry.
This patch move the apicv irr/rvi sync before handle vmcs events
injection. The old code cause the apicv virtual interrupt evaluation and
delivery be handled until next vm-exit if met pending exceptions.

In the current hypervisor design, when HPA is not
found for the specified gpa by calling gpa2hpa or
local_gpa2hpa, 0 will be returned as a error code,
but 0 may be a valid HPA for vm0; error checking
is missed when invoking gpa2hpa or local_gpa2hpa;
when invoking lookup_address, the caller guarantees
that parameter pointer pml4_page and pointer pg_size
is not NULL.
If local_gpa2hpa/gpa2hpa returns a invalid HPA,
it means that this function fails to find the
HPA of the specified gpa of vm. If local_gpa2hpa/gpa2hpa
return value is a valid HPA, it means that this
function have found the HPA of the specified gpa of vm.
Each valid vm's EPTP is initialized during vm creating,
vm's EPTP is valid until this vm is destroyed. So the caller
can guarantee parameter pointer pml4_page is not NULL.
The caller uses a temporary variable to store page size.
So the caller can guarantee parameter pointer pg_size
is not NULL.
In this patch, define a invalid HPA for gpa2hpa and
local_gpa2hpa;add some error checking when invoking
local_gpa2hpa/gpa2hpa;add precondition for lookup_address
function and remove redundant error checking.

1. The wrong operand size is assigned in instruction decode phase
if the operand size is 1 byte.
According to the SDM, the bit 0(w bit) of opcode should be checked
first to detect whether the operand size is 1 byte. Then, check
whether there is prefix to overwrite the default operand size.
The original instruction decode doesn't care about the operand
size. But do opsize fixup during instruction emulation phase.
With ACRN we need operand size packed to ioreq and send to DM
after instruction decode.
2. We should always touch the GPA by following opsize to avoid side
effect (especially when GPA is for a MMIO).

Currently the acrn-hypervisor is using the PLATFORM_IPI vector to notify
the sos_kernel. And then sos_kernel will handle the notification from acrn
hypervisor in PLATFORM_IPI ISR. But as the PLATFORM_IPI ISR can be registered
by the other modules, it will have the conflict when trying to register
acrn intr ISR. So the HYPERVISOR_CALLBACK_VECTOR will be used instead.
In order to switch the notification vector from PLATFORM_IPI to
HYPERVISOR_CALLBACK_VECTOR, one API is added so that sos can configure
the up-notifier interrrupt vector.
